Songbirds performance class is a group voice class for young singers ages 7 to 10. This course will provide a foundation for singing and constructive performance for young singers. During this 12-week session, singers will learn a new song, while working on breathing techniques, age appropriate warm up exercises, and other music fundamentals, culminating in a final performance of their piece of music.
What are classes like?
These 45-minute classes will begin with age approriate vocal and breathing exercises that help us center and focus our attention. We will have time in each class to sing through new songs, speak our lyrics, and discuss what each song is about. Singers will spend time at the table to complete workbook activities. We will have sight-singing and flash card time on the floor where we focus on new concepts and work on sight singing skills. We also will have time for listening exercises where we listen to different singers and genres of music. Practice during the week will consist of completing workbook exercises, singing through assigned songs, and practicing sol-fa exercises. As students progress from the Introductory Level, they will build on their knowledge of music fundamentals and apply them to singing.
How are sessions structured?
We offer two sessions of the Songbirds program per year that run from September to early December, and late January to May. Each session is 12 weeks, observing any holidays or school breaks. Each level is divided into A and B sessions, utilizing the same workbook over the course of the school year. At the end of the Fall semester, the students will participate in an in class recital. A final performance will be held at the end of the school year.
New students will sign up for the Introductory Level A, and once they graduate out of that level, proceed to Intro B. While the information in the Introductory Level may be familiar information to students who have taken music classes or lessons, the introductory level is designed to help all students gain a foundation of learning a piece of music and performing by using any existing or acquired fundamentals such as rhythm and sight-singing.
